Your Yard, Your Water Bill: The Local Impact
- Homeowners can apply for a city of Fort Collins Xeriscape Incentive Program rebate or visit Resource Central for information on rebates in Loveland, Windsor, and other Colorado locations, according to The Coloradoan.
- Replacing lawns with drought-tolerant plants, proper mulch, and drip irrigation can conserve water and support pollinators, also reported by The Coloradoan.
These accessible solutions allow local residents to transform water-intensive lawns into sustainable, beneficial landscapes. With readily available incentives and methods, residents stand at the forefront of climate adaptation.

Beyond the Garden: The Broader Consequences of Water Waste
Permeable hardscaping materials like gravel paths, permeable pavers, or stepping stones with ground cover plants allow rainwater to soak into the soil, according to NGB.org. This approach mitigates runoff and replenishes groundwater supplies.
Rainwater harvesting methods, including installing rain barrels or directing runoff into a rain garden, also help capture and retain water for later use, as detailed by NGB.org. These practices are crucial for community-wide environmental health, reducing broader ecological challenges caused by inefficient residential water management.
Embracing Resilient Landscapes: Practical Steps for Your Home
Practices like cover crops, mulching, drip systems, and no-till methods help reduce water loss and improve soil water retention, states NGB.org. Implementing these specific soil and irrigation management techniques offers practical ways to significantly cut water consumption and enhance garden resilience. These straightforward strategies enable homeowners to cultivate landscapes that thrive with less water, making gardens more self-sufficient and contributing positively to local water conservation efforts.
